Sealing Out Pollutants

Indoor air pollution is a common concern, primarily due to the continuous infiltration of outdoor air carrying dust, pollen, pollutants, and allergens into homes. Conventional insulation methods often leave small openings or gaps through which these contaminants can enter, compromising IAQ. Spray foam insulation, however, is designed to expand upon application, filling even the tiniest cracks, gaps, and voids. This comprehensive sealing acts as a barrier, preventing outdoor pollutants from seeping inside. As a result, the indoor environment remains cleaner, with fewer airborne irritants and allergens that can trigger allergies or respiratory issues.

Moisture and Mold Prevention

Moisture is another critical factor affecting indoor air quality. When dampness enters wall cavities or attic spaces, it creates an ideal environment for mold and mildew growth. These fungi not only damage building materials but also release spores that can cause allergies, asthma, and other respiratory problems. Spray foam insulation, especially closed-cell variants, has a near-zero water absorption rate. This means that once installed, the foam acts as a moisture barrier, preventing water from settling and stagnating within walls or ceilings. By controlling moisture levels at the source, spray foam significantly reduces the risk of mold growth, protecting both your health and your property’s integrity.

Reducing Allergens and Irritants

Homes with inadequate insulation often harbor allergens like dust mites, pollen, and tiny insect remains. These particles circulate freely in poorly insulated spaces, exacerbating allergy and asthma symptoms. Spray foam insulation helps to minimize this circulation by creating a sealed environment. The continuous barrier reduces the movement of airborne allergens, leading to cleaner indoor air. For families with allergy sufferers or young children prone to respiratory issues, this can translate into a noticeable improvement in daily comfort, sleep quality, and overall well-being.

Long-Term Benefits

One of the most compelling advantages of spray foam insulation is its durability. Unlike some traditional insulation materials that may degrade or settle over time, spray foam maintains its integrity for decades. Its long-lasting sealing and insulating properties ensure that indoor air quality remains stable over the years without frequent repairs or replacements.
